Locate and remove the adapter cable to be replaced.
Step 2
Step 3
Connect the new cable between the PA-8T-232 and the network connection. Tighten the thumbscrews
at both ends of the cable to secure it in the ports.
Enter configuration mode again, bring the port back up, and save the running configuration to NVRAM.
Step 4
For a Catalyst RSM/VIP2, use the following example:
Router# configure terminal
Enter configuration commands, one per line. End with CNTL/Z.
Router(config)# interface serial 1/0
Router(config-if)# no shutdown
Ctrl-Z
Router#
Router# copy running-config startup-config
